摘要
The interaction of a spacecraft with its orbital environment is a major consideration which must be addressed during the design of any space system, since a variety of hazards are associated with the operation of spacecraft in the harsh space environment. The Indian lunar mission Chanrayaan-2 spacecraft was expected to experience different plasma environmental conditions during its full mission life. These plasma environments include environment during earth centric phase, transfer to lunar orbit phase, lunar orbit phase & post landing phase. Out of all plasma environment conditions, earth bound phase is much more severe than any GEO mission as spacecraft is expected to cross Van-Allen belt 44 times. Moreover, lander geometry was totally new from previous ISRO missions in terms of spacecraft charging aspects. In this paper, the spacecraft requirements in view of spacecraft charging has been analysed. This paper briefly explains the theoretical analysis which estimates the potential developed due to surface and internal charging. Based on this estimation, changes in spacecraft structure were proposed to implement at the design phase and same had been implemented in spacecraft to achieve a successful mission. The guidelines proposed here are applicable to all future lunar missions which passes through multiple orbital maneuver to achieve earth escape velocity and have same kind of structure.
